#a12bfd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a12bfd is composed of 63.1% red, 16.9%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.4% cyan, 83%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 273.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 58%. #a12bfd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ff56ff with #4300fb. Closest websafe color is: #9933ff.

Shades and Tints of #a12bfd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f7edff is the lightest one.
